START LEVER
The ST ART LEVER h elp s t o supp ly f uel to the
engine to aid in starting. Activate the starting
syst em by mo ving t he sta rt lever to th e START
position. DO NOT squeeze the throttle trigger
until the engine has started and runs. After the
engine starts, allow t he e ngine to warm--up
10--15 seconds, then fully squeeze the throttle
trigger to deactivate the starting system.

FUELING ENGINE
WARNING: Remove fuel cap slowly
when refueling.
HELPFUL TIP
Toobtain the correct oil mix
ratio, pour 3.2 ounces of
2--cycle synthetic oil into
one gallon of fresh gas.
This engine is certified to operate on un-
leaded gasoline. Befo re operatio n, gas olin e
must be mixed with a good quality synthetic
2-cycle air-cooled eng ine oil designed t o be
mixed at a ratio of 40:1. Poula n/WEED EA TER
brand synthetic oil is recommended. Mix gaso-
line andoil ata ratioof 40:1. A 40:1ratio is ob-
tained by mixing 3.2 fluid ounces (9 5 ml) o f oi l
with1gallon(4li ters) ofunleaded gasoline.DO
NOT USE automotive oil or marine oil. These
oils will cause engine damage. When mixing
fuel, follow instructions printed on container.
Once oil is added to gasoline, shake contain-
er momentarily to assure that the fuel is thor-
oughly mixed. Always read and follow the
safety rules relating tofuel before fuelingyour
unit.
CAUTION : Never use str ai ght gasoline in
your unit. This will cause permanent engine
damage and void the limited warranty.
FUEL REQUIREMENTS
This engine requires the use of minimum 87
octane [R+M]/2 clean gasoline.
IMPORTANT
Use of alcohol blended fuels (called gasohol or
using ethanol or m ethanol) can cause major en-
gine performance and durability problems.
WARNING: Alternative fuels (not gas-
oline) such as E--15 (15% alcohol), E--20 (20%
alcohol), E--85 (85%alcohol) are NOT classified
as gasoline and are NOT approved for use in
2--stroke gasoline engines. Use of alternative
fuels w ill cause problems such as: improper
clutch engagements, overheating, vapor lock,
power loss, lubrication deficiency , deterioration
of fuel lines, gaskets and internal carburetor
components, etc. Alternative fuels cause high
moisture absorption into the fuel/oil mixture
leadi ng to oil and fuel separation.
HOW TO STOP YOUR UNIT
S Release the throttle trigger.
S Push and release the engine ON/STOP
switch. The switch will automatically return to
the ON position. W ait 5 seconds before at-
tempti ngto restart u nitto allo w switch toreset.
